In today’s digital age, where cyber threats are becoming increasingly sophisticated, understanding the capabilities of antivirus software in detecting Advanced Persistent Threats (APTs) and their potential connection to malware is of paramount importance. In this article, we’ll delve into the world of APTs, explore their relationship with malware, and analyze the effectiveness of antivirus solutions in safeguarding against these persistent and stealthy cyber threats.
The digital landscape is fraught with cyber threats that can compromise sensitive data, disrupt operations, and lead to significant financial and reputational damage. Among these threats, APTs stand out as highly organized, long-term campaigns orchestrated by malicious actors. This article aims to explore the intricate relationship between APTs and malware, shedding light on the question: Can antivirus software effectively detect APTs?
Understanding Advanced Persistent Threats (APTs)
What Are APTs?
Advanced Persistent Threats, or APTs, are sophisticated cyber attacks that involve persistent and continuous efforts by adversaries to breach a target network or system. Unlike traditional cyber attacks, which often involve opportunistic and short-lived efforts, APTs are characterized by their meticulous planning, stealthy entry, and extended dwell time within a compromised environment.
Characteristics of APTs
APTs exhibit several key characteristics that set them apart from conventional cyber threats. They are well-funded, have access to advanced tools and techniques, and often target specific organizations for strategic purposes such as corporate espionage, data theft, or intellectual property theft.
The Interplay Between APTs and Malware
APTs as a Delivery Mechanism
APTs frequently utilize malware as a means to infiltrate target systems. Malware, short for malicious software, encompasses a wide range of malicious code designed to compromise, disrupt, or gain unauthorized access to systems. Malware serves as the delivery mechanism for APTs, allowing attackers to establish a foothold within the target environment.
Malware in APT Operations
Malware plays a pivotal role in the various stages of an APT operation. It is used to gain initial access, move laterally within a network, escalate privileges, and exfiltrate valuable data. Malicious payloads can be tailored to specific targets, making them difficult to detect using traditional security measures.
Challenges in Detecting APTs
Stealth and Evasion Tactics
APTs employ sophisticated tactics to remain hidden within compromised networks. They often employ encryption, obfuscation, and anti-analysis techniques to evade detection by security solutions.
Polymorphic malware is a subtype of malicious code that can change its form and characteristics to evade signature-based detection methods. This adaptive behavior makes it challenging for traditional antivirus solutions to identify and block such threats effectively.
Zero-day exploits target previously unknown vulnerabilities, giving defenders little to no time to patch or defend against them. APTs frequently leverage zero-day exploits to gain initial access to target systems, making them exceedingly difficult to detect proactively.
Antivirus Solutions and APT Detection
Traditional antivirus solutions rely on signature-based detection methods, which involve comparing files and code against known malware signatures. While effective against known threats, signature-based detection struggles to identify APTs and polymorphic malware.
Behavior-based detection focuses on identifying abnormal patterns of behavior within a system or network. This approach is more adept at detecting APTs, as it doesn’t rely solely on known signatures.
Heuristic analysis involves identifying potentially malicious behavior based on predefined rules and patterns. While more flexible than signature-based detection, it can still miss novel APTs.
Machine Learning and AI
Modern antivirus solutions harness machine learning and artificial intelligence to detect APTs. These technologies analyze vast amounts of data to identify subtle anomalies and patterns indicative of APT activity.
Strengthening APT Detection and Prevention
Network segmentation limits an attacker’s lateral movement within a network, making it harder for APTs to spread and carry out their objectives.
Regular Software Patching
Frequent software patching reduces the risk of APTs leveraging known vulnerabilities to gain access.
Employee Training and Awareness
Well-informed employees are the first line of defense against APTs. Training and awareness programs help staff identify and report suspicious activity.
In conclusion, the relationship between APTs and malware is undeniable, with malware serving as a critical tool in APT operations. The ability of antivirus solutions to detect APTs is evolving, as innovative technologies like behavior-based detection and AI-driven analysis are becoming more prominent. However, due to the persistent and adaptive nature of APTs, no single solution can provide complete protection. A multi-layered security approach, combining advanced detection methods with employee education, network segmentation, and timely patching, is essential to mitigating the risks posed by APTs and the malware they employ.